Postby Dwan » Wed Oct 03, 2007 5:48 pm

The great thing about this coaching search (and it's coming) is that there are a lot of great names out there as opposed to the last time. And we now have an AD with a proven track record of bringing in big names to lesser programs. Last time, we tried to interview Norm Chow, interviewed Skip Holtz, Jimbo Fisher, Charlie Walters, and Bennett. This year, names out there i think we can make a run at, Esp with Orsini, are guys that have won and won big as HCs in BCS conferences. Also, a lot of these names are guys like O'Leary who need a second chance.

Terry Bowden
Gary Barnett
Rick Neuhisel
Larry Coker
Dan McCarney
Bob Davie
Buddy Teevens
Jim Donnen

And assuming these guys get canned
David Cutcliff
Houston Nutt
Dennis Franchoine

You can point out pros and cons about all of these guys, but all of them have won as head coaches in BCS conferences. Something that nobody we have EVER interviewed in the past has.
